Search result for Mobile and Web Development Online Courses & Certifications
Get Course Alerts by Email
Multiplatform Mobile App Development with Web Technologies: Ionic and Cordova
by Jogesh K. Muppala- 4.6
Approx. 33 hours to complete
This course focuses on developing multiplatform mobile applications using the Web technologies (HTML5, CSS and Javascript). In particular we make use of the Cordova hybrid application framework to develop and target multiple mobile platforms with a single codebase. We make use of the Ionic framework (Ionic Ver 3. Hybrid Mobile App Development Frameworks: An Introduction...
Android App Components - Services, Local IPC, and Content Providers
by Dr. Douglas C. Schmidt- 4.3
Approx. 13 hours to complete
This 4 week MOOC builds upon the core Android app components and concurrency frameworks covered in Course 2 by focusing on started and bound services, local inter-process communication (IPC), and content providers. Case study apps will be examined from multiple perspectives to learn how to program these app components using Android's material design paradigm....
Web Design for Everybody Capstone
by Colleen van Lent, Ph.D. , Charles Russell Severance- 4.8
Approx. 17 hours to complete
The capstone will develop a professional-quality web portfolio. Students will demonstrate the ability to design and implement a responsive site for a minimum of three platforms. Adherence to validation and accessibility standards will be required. Upon completion of this course students will feel comfortable creating and/or updating existing front-end sites, utilizing existing frameworks, and testing sites for accessibility compliance....
Programming Mobile Applications for Android Handheld Systems: Part 1
by Dr. Adam Porter- 4.6
Approx. 28 hours to complete
This course introduces you to the design and implementation of Android applications for mobile devices. You will develop an app from scratch, assuming a basic knowledge of Java, and learn how to set up Android Studio, work with various Activities and create simple user interfaces to make your apps run smoothly....
Foundations of Objective-C App Development
by Don Patterson , Sam Kaufman- 4.6
Approx. 15 hours to complete
An introduction to the Objective-C programming language. This will prepare you for more extensive iOS app development and build a foundation for advanced iOS development topics. Objective-C programming requires a Mac laptop or desktop computer. An iOS device is optional if the learner is willing to working exclusively with the simulator....
Engineering Maintainable Android Apps
by Dr. Douglas C. Schmidt , Michael Walker , Dr. Jules White- 4.5
Approx. 9 hours to complete
Students will work on the appropriate automated unit quizzes, based on the material covered in the lecture videos. These lessons will demonstrate the benefits of good software engineering practices that are targeted at creating maintainable code for mobile apps. There will be roughly 3-4 hours of student engagement time per week, including video lectures, and quizzes....
Programming Mobile Applications for Android Handheld Systems: Part 2
by Dr. Adam Porter- 4.7
Approx. 20 hours to complete
This course introduces you to the design and implementation of Android applications for mobile devices. You will build upon concepts from the prior course, including handling notifications, using multimedia and graphics and incorporating touch and gestures into your apps. Threads and Networking Overview Threads, AsyncTasks & Handlers - Part 1 Threads, AsyncTasks & Handlers - Part 2...
Introduction to Android graphics
by Benny Lo- 4
Approx. 20 hours to complete
This course will bring you up to speed with the fundamentals of 2D graphics and 3D graphics in Android. This course provides the ideal primer for more advanced courses and applications, for example, OpenGL, as well as Virtual Reality in Android. 2D Graphics Introduction The example program Canvas drawing functions Draw a polyline object...
iOS App Development Basics
by Parham Aarabi- 4.3
Approx. 6 hours to complete
iOS App Development Basics, the second course in the iOS App Development with Swift specialization, expands your programming skills and applies them to authentic app development projects. The topics covered in this course include Xcode basics, Core iOS and Cocoa Touch frameworks, simple user interface creation, MVC Architecture and much more....
Multiplatform Mobile App Development with NativeScript
by Jogesh K. Muppala- 4.4
Approx. 34 hours to complete
This course focuses on developing truly cross-platform, native iOS and Android apps using NativeScript (Ver 3. x). The framework uses Angular, TypeScript or modern JavaScript to get truly native UI and performance while sharing skills and code with the web. You should have already completed the Bootstrap 4 and the Angular courses in this specialization before proceeding with this course....